Kentucky volleyball voted second in SEC; three Cats named All-SEC
The University of Kentucky volleyball team was picked to finish second in the Southeastern Conference this fall, and three Wildcats were named to the preseason all-league team in a vote of coaches announced Wednesday.
Defending SEC champion Florida received seven first-place votes to Kentucky’s six, and the Gators edged the Wildcats 139-138 in the overall polling total.
Seniors Kaz Brown and Ashley Dusek and sophomore Leah Edmond were voted to the 10-player All-SEC team.
Brown and Dusek were named to the preseason team for the second straight year. All three players were All-SEC selections after leading UK to a 12th-consecutive NCAA appearance in 2016.
Brown, a Waterloo, Iowa, native was third in the SEC and 16th in the country in blocks per set at 1.42 last season. Her 151 blocks were the second most from any UK player during the 25-point rally-scoring era, trailing only her own 180 set in 2015.
Dusek, from East Bernard, Texas, repeated as the SEC Libero of the Year and earned All-America honors last season. She averaged 4.78 digs per set, good for second in the SEC.
Edmond, from Paul Laurence Dunbar High School in Lexington, was a third-team All-American as a freshman. She was named American Volleyball Coaches Association All-Region Freshman of the Year and SEC Freshman of the Year.
Kentucky will open its regular season Aug. 25 when it plays host to the Bluegrass Battle. The Wildcats will face Arkansas State and Utah in Memorial Coliseum. Coach Craig Skinner’s Wildcats will host Western Kentucky for an exhibition match on Aug. 16.
SEC preseason coaches’ poll
(First-place votes in parentheses)
Place | School | Points |
1. | Florida (7) | 139 |
2. | Kentucky (6) | 138 |
3. | Missouri | 121 |
4. | Texas A&M | 110 |
5. | Auburn | 96 |
6. | Tennessee | 79 |
7. | South Carolina | 73 |
8. | Arkansas | 70 |
9. | LSU | 56 |
10. | Alabama | 48 |
11. | Georgia | 42 |
12. | Ole Miss | 28 |
13. | Mississippi State | 14 |
